Description
Crescent Purchasing Consortium has established a framework for the provision of multifunctional devices and associated print services and supplies. The framework focuses upon the supply of said services and supplies across seven lots. The framework agreement is established to meet the need for said services by Members of CPC and all other organisations across the entire public sector. Full details of the classification of end user establishments and geographical areas is available on http://www.npg-ltd.com/tenders/ . The framework consists of seven lots as follows: Lot 1 - Multifunctional/Reprographic Devices and Associated Print Services and Supplies Lot 2 - Recycled Technologies Lot 3 - Managed Print and Document Services Lot 4 - Specialist Printing Technologies Lot 5 - Printers and Associated Services and Supplies Lot 6 - Monitors and Associated Peripherals and Services Lot 7 - Consultancy Services. Additional information: The Contracting Authority, Crescent Purchasing Consortium, engaged Northern Procurement Group Limited (who are a subsidiary of Dukefield Limited) to act as their agents in undertaking the procurement of this framework on behalf of them and their Membership, and to contract manage the resulting framework thereafter. The Contracting Authority's address is: Crescent Purchasing Consortium Technology House Lissadel Street Manchester M6 6AP Full details of the Contracting Authority and its' Membership can be found on the following website: https://www.thecpc.ac.uk The Contracting Authority used an e-tendering system to conduct the procurement exercise. The Contracting Authority established a framework agreement open for use by all Public Sector Bodies as stated in the Description.
